Finally got round to starting my Denford Starturn 8 lathe with ATC turret.
It runs DOS operating software so is a bit clunky compared to the VR software I use on the novamill.
Anyway, I was just orienting myself with the machine, and jogged the X axis away from the centre line, and the axis stopped at what looked like "home" position. I assume there was a switch as it stopped prior to me releasing the down arrow.
Now the X axis won't go back towards the centreline, in fact the Z axis wont move either...
The screen seems to indicate they are moving, but the machine remains still.
Has anyone else ever had this? What is the cause? I have tried reboot of PC and power off/on of machine.

As we all know, Should and Do, are two completely different things!
However, as always with diagnostics, start with the easy and obvious stuff first. The fact both axis stopped moving after jogging one, points towards a limit switch problem. Does the starturn have a limit override button?
If it doesn't, it probably doesn't have limit switches, as denford didn't always fit them to smaller machines.
Have you found the relevant manuals and wiring diagrams over on the denfordata site?Avoiding the rubbish customer service from AluminiumWarehouse since July '13.
